Understanding Texas Auto Insurance Requirements
In Texas, drivers are required to carry minimum liability insurance. The law mandates:
- $30,000 in bodily injury liability per person.
- $60,000 in bodily injury liability for accidents involving multiple people.
- $25,000 in property damage liability.
While these are the state minimums, it is advisable for drivers to consider higher coverage limits to protect themselves adequately in case of an accident.
Benefits for Drivers with a Clean Record
Drivers in Texas with a clean driving record often qualify for various discounts on their auto insurance policies. Some insurers offer perks such as:
- Safe Driver Discounts: Maintaining a clean record can earn drivers discounts of up to 20% or more.
- Multi-Policy Discounts: Bundling auto insurance with other types of insurance, like home or renters insurance, can further enhance savings.
- Good Student Discounts: Young drivers who achieve good grades may also receive reduced rates.

Think About Customized Coverage
While it’s tempting to go for the cheapest insurance option available, consider customizing your coverage to suit your needs.
- Comprehensive and Collision Coverage: If you have a relatively new or valuable car, investing in comprehensive and collision coverage may be wise.
- Uninsured/Underinsured Motorist Coverage: With a significant number of uninsured drivers in Texas, having this coverage can protect you in case of an accident.
